Film in Review is a publication of the National Board of Review of Motion Pictures, Inc, an independent, non-profit organization of public citizens founded in 1909 to represent the interests of the motion picture public. This National Board further assists the development of the motion picture as a source of entertainment, as education, and as art, by providing media for the expression of the public's opinion about films and their cultural and social effects. 5 1/2-in. x 7 1/2-in., 76 pages, B&W. Hard to find last issue of this series. Hama story with Gosier art. Ever wondered how the entire G.I. Joe saga ended? G.I. Joe fans LOVE this cover featuring all our favorite Joes folding up the American flag one last time at the PIT Headquarters. The story features a letter from Snake Eyes, (the first time we ever get to hear the silent soldier's thoughts!), detailing his surprising feelings on war and the military. Not only is this a highly collectible final issue, its' a great read too. Cover price $1.50.

Cover by Brad Gorby and Mark Heike. Edited by Bill Black. Stories by Bill Black and Nick Poliwko. Art by Nick Poliwko, Joe Orlando, Wally Wood, Werner Roth, Jay Scott Pike, Ralph Mayo and Matt Baker. Sometimes listed as Good Girl Comics #18. In response to the bad-girl art trend, AC Comics reprints classic good-girl stories that originally appeared in Golden Age comics, along with some new ones. This issue focuses on those irrepressible jungle girls: Femforces Tara seeks a mysterious Star Gem guarded by mystic demons in the African rainforest; classic Matt Baker Tiger Girl and Sky Girl stories; a profile of forgotten Marvel hero Lorna, the Jungle Girl. Tara: Star Gem; Jungle Lil: Lands of the Mandrill Queen; Tiger Girl; Marvelous Jungle Girls of the Comics Books: Lorna, the Jungle Girl; Camilla: Congo Flame; Sky Gal; Femforce Fan Annette Peters as Tara. 48 pages, PC/PB&W.
